agnus dei

n.
1.figure of a lamb
2.a liturgical prayer beginning with these Latin words

  • Idiom of the Day

    sit on one's hands
    to do nothing, to fail to help
    The manager sat on her hands and refused to do anything about the complaints that she had received.
